Being a teacher dealing with families from all types of life, I find that their are kids who are dealing with poverty within the family. poverty is a case of families who are struggling to make it day by day. poverty can go so many different ways. poverty doesn't always mean having a lack of money. poverty also means that have a lack of education, not being able to read. this here is a sad case all over the world. this is a topic that i feel is a serious matter and need resources to find ways to cut the poverty rate in the world. not just in my community but all over the world. their are resources that will allow officials and teachers in the community to find out ways that will allow us as people to better assist children and families who are living in poverty. we have websites such as www. thesistersofmary.com/en/.org. also you have the " National Center for Children in poverty www.nccp.org. this websites speaks on ways to help childcare & Early Education.child care research promotes high-quality research and its use in policy-making by providing online access to thousands of journal articles ,Research reviewers, and policy briefs. this web site supports new research by making available public access to childcare and early education data. the " NCCP " shows that more than 16 million children in the United States 22% of all children -Live in Families incomes below the federal poverty level.- 23,550 a year for a family of four. Research shows that , on average , families need an income of about twice that level to cover basic expenses . Using this standard ,45 % of children live in low-income families. article " Young Children in Deep Poverty " Author : Mercedes Ekono, Yang Jiang, and Sheila Smith publication Date : January 2016,U.S. family of three living in deep poverty survives on an annual income below $ 9, 276.00. the struggle to raise children on such a meager income is not a rare circumstance among U.S. families.

But in higher education , government guidelines allow Universities to restrict or bar access to applicants and students with certain physical or mental disabilities. the article that is written in the New York time line says that , There are at least 83 million people with disabilities in China, According to statistics . Over 40 percent of them or illiterate. In China, While government figures show that near universal enrollment of children of children in primary school, there is a large gap for childr3en with disabilities. 28 percent of such children are not receiving the basic education to which they are entitled.

Poverty Is one of the most hurtful things that are killing our kids today. there exist a well-established link between poor health and low socioeconomic status. Low income and poverty with recognition that they are not identical constructs. For many health outcomes , there is a steady SEC -health gradient , with each step down the SES ladder associated with poorer health , including a variety of physical health conditions such as hypertension, Heart disease ,cancer, and shorter life expectancy ,as well as s wide range of mental health problems from depression to schizophrenia .
Chronic social stress of the type associated with poverty can actually sensitize multiple components of the nervous system , heightening physiological reactions to even mildly stressful or threatening events.
